Car Key Replacement Cost - Factors to Consider

Car key replacement cost varies depending on several factors. The first factor to consider is the type and model of vehicle you drive.

Luxury or high-end cars tend to have complex keys that require specialized equipment. This means that replacing the keys is more expensive than for a basic or traditional vehicle.

1. The Make and Model of Your Car

The loss of your car keys is a huge hassle that can strike anyone. In many cases the loss of your key could even make driving impossible unless you have an extra. This is why having an extra car key crucial for everyone who owns a car. A new car key is expensive, especially if the key fob has to be purchased.

The type of key you have will also impact the cost of replacing it. A mechanical key that fits in the ignition cylinder will cost less than a remote key with advanced features. A basic metal lock key repair near me can be repaired for $10-12. A key that is more complex like key fobs with remote and remote, will cost more. The remote key has chips that transmit signals to the vehicle's computers to unlock and start the vehicle. These keys are more difficult to replace and require specific programming.

It is recommended to call a locksmith for your car if you lose your key. They will likely have the tools and equipment to replace your key fob swiftly and cost-effectively. They typically are quicker than dealers and can provide roadside assistance. This can save you money if your key is damaged or stolen during a drive.

Another factor that can impact the cost of a repair to your car key is the location in which you get it done. If you lose your car keys in a city that is far away it will be more costly to get it replaced because the locksmith will have to travel farther to reach you. Tow trucks and locksmiths will also be charged additional when they travel a significant distance from their base.

Additionally the make and model of your car can also determine the cost of replacement. The key fob on an upgraded or luxurious car will cost more to replace, because it's more complicated. Dealerships are also known to charge higher prices due to their reputation and convenience.

2. The Key Type

It is a common problem that can have a serious impact. It could hinder you from getting to your destination on time, result in the loss of valuables, or lead to expensive repair key costs. Costs for replacing car keys vary depending on the kind of key you own. Some are more expensive, but they all can be stressful.

The procedure of replacing keys for cars is easier and less expensive in the event that you have a spare. You can even purchase a basic key made at a hardware shop for under $10. If you have lost the original key and don't have an alternate, the situation may be more complex. The best option is to reach out to a locksmith who can help you get your new key made.

They will ask for detailed information about your vehicle, including the model, make and year. They will then make a key and then send it to you. This is a convenient and cost-effective option, however it is important to select a reputable service to ensure that they can give you the right key for your specific vehicle.

If your car has keys that control the engine, it's more expensive to replace. The keys need a special microchip in the key to turn on the ignition of the car. Locksmiths can reprogram a key to work with your existing ignition so that the car can start when you insert it into the slot.

A smart key is a form of car key that requires an intricate programming process. Key fobs that are smart can be programmed to unlock doors and start cars when you press the button. But, they can't be copied using conventional methods. Locksmiths can provide you with a smart key for your car, but it will cost more than a standard car key. It is also possible to purchase a new smart key from a dealer, however this will be more expensive and take longer to receive. The dealership will have to pair the new chip and your car key repair near me's computer, which is only feasible when the vehicle is in the showroom.

3. The Service Provider

The primary factor in the car key repair cost is who you decide to use for the job. Locksmiths, automotive experts, and even dealerships for cars can provide services for a variety of issues relating to keys for your vehicle. The price of these services could differ, but it's important to choose a reputable and reliable company that will act in your best interest. Take into consideration factors such as professionalism, response times and cost to ensure that you receive the best quality service.

It's a good idea, generally speaking, to work with a local business for all your car-related requirements. This will lower your costs for travel and allow you to establish relationships with the business. Additionally, a local business is likely to be acquainted with your specific model and key type of product, and therefore will be more able to provide precise estimates.

Repairing the car key is a complex process that requires special tools and skills. For instance, certain types of keys require a transponder chip be programmed into the key shank. This can be costly since it requires specialized equipment only available at certain dealerships. Laser-cut keys are more expensive to replace since they are unique and require special equipment to make spare keys.

Another factor that affects the car key repair car keys near me costs is how much the service provider charges for their services. A reputable company that replaces car keys will charge reasonable prices without cutting corners and without any compromise in their work. In addition, they will provide a warranty on their services, which could aid in providing peace of mind and added value for your money.

Finally, the location where you have your car key repaired can also affect the total cost. Dealerships usually charge more than independent hardware shops or shops however, their prices are justified by the quality of their services and their reputation.

In addition, some dealerships charge extra to cover the cost of luxury features they have added to their showrooms. These extras aren't necessarily required, but they can be used to enhance the image of a company.

4. The Technology

The type of technology in the key may also impact the cost of replacing a car key. Keys that are mechanical with no fob or with other features may be repaired for less than smart keys or key fobs. These keys require sophisticated tools, which are only available from dealerships or key manufacturers. This can raise the price.

A smart key, like it has a proximity sensor that can detect the key when it is within the range of the car. This allows it to unlock and even start the car with just a push of a button. These are the most convenient secure, safe and expensive car keys.
